Description
Michelangelo Pistoletto (B. 1933)
screenprint in colors, on polished stainless steel mirror, 1981, signed, titled and dated in black felt-tip pen on the reverse, numbered 28/60 (there were also ten artist's proofs in Roman numerals), occasional hairline scratches in the upper unprinted area, otherwise in good condition
Overall: 47 3/8 x 39 ½ x 7/8 in. (1200 x 1000 x 22 mm.)

Upper estimated price slightly exceeded
In March 2021 Christies in New York held the auction Contemporary Edition, which included the work La Cucitrice, From The Drape Suite by Michelangelo Pistoletto. Here, the upper estimate of USD 35,000.00 was slightly exceeded - the artwork found a new owner for USD 37,500.00 (€ 31,933.92). Of course, this price has nothing to do with the top prices that other works by Michelangelo Pistoletto achieve. The highest price we have observed so far was reached by the work Uomo che guarda un negativo (Man Looking at a Negative) in October 2017 with an auction result of GBP 3,721,250.00 (€ 4,242,953.40).
